The midpoint of the coordinates (4, 10) and (13,3) is __.
O A. (9,7)
B. (8.5, 6.5)
C. (17, 13)
O D. none of the above

Answer:

  • B. (8.5, 6.5)

Step-by-step explanation:

Use midpoint formula to find the coordinates of the midpoint:

  • x = (4 + 13)/2 = 17/2 = 8.5
  • y = (10 + 3)/2 = 13/2 = 6.5

Correct choice is B
